Attempts to load small int consts to vector DW via splat

Multiple attempt to convince GCC to load small integer (-16 - 15) constants via
splat. Current GCC versions (9/10/11) convert vec_splats(<small const>) and
explicit vec_splat_s32/vec_unpackl sequences into to loads from .rodata. This
generates more instruction, takes more cycles, and causes register pressure
that results in unnecessary spill/reload and load-hit-store rejects.
